Customers find and remove parts themselves using yard tools. Steps include: Arrive during open hours and check in with staff. Look for your part (ask staff for help if needed). Use yard tools (cutters, wrenches) to remove the part—wear gloves and safety gear. Weigh the part (if sold by pound) or pay the listed price. Complete payment and leave with your part. The yard doesn’t offer professional removal or installation. Do I need to bring my own tools? The yard provides basic tools (cutters, wrenches) for part removal, but customers may want to bring their own for easier work. Gloves, safety glasses, and a vehicle to transport parts are also recommended. Are there any restrictions on what I can remove? Some parts may be off-limits due to safety, environmental, or legal reasons (e.g., airbags, fuel tanks). Always ask staff before removing a part. The yard may also restrict access to certain vehicles or areas. How does self-service auto salvage work at United Metals Recycling? Customers enter the yard during open hours and search for parts on their own. You’ll need tools to remove parts—staff don’t help with disassembly. Once you find and remove a part, pay at the office. The yard doesn’t test parts or offer guarantees, so inspect them carefully before buying. Are there any restrictions on what I can remove from the yard? You can take usable parts from vehicles on the lot, but some rules apply: Don’t remove parts marked as "reserved" or "sold" Avoid unnecessary vehicle dismantling Follow proper disposal steps for hazardous materials like batteries or oil tanks Staff can clarify any restrictions when you check out.
